On 10/07/2013 06:29 AM, Mel Gorman wrote:
> Base page PMD faulting is meant to batch handle NUMA hinting faults from
> PTEs. However, even is no PTE faults would ever be handled within a
> range the kernel still traps PMD hinting faults. This patch avoids the
> overhead.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Mel Gorman <mgor...@suse.de>

Acked-by: Rik van Riel <r...@redhat.com>
